Maludam, Saribas is a very small town and sub district in Betong Division, Sarawak, Malaysia. It is made up of a small town including some modern longhouses with a few Malay fishing villages nearby. The majority of people are Malays, with some Ibans and Chinese. Maludam was made a district in 1985. The main tourist attraction in the area is Maludam National Park.
